Faster Data Sharing

Electronic Lab Reporting (ELR) instantly transmits lab results through digital systems. This allows healthcare providers to quickly receive test results without waiting for paper or fax deliveries. Timely information helps medical staff respond to patients' needs without delay.

Public health agencies also benefit from fast data sharing. They can monitor and track disease patterns as soon as new results come in. This real-time access supports quicker public health decisions and actions.

Improved Accuracy

ELR reduces errors caused by manual data entry. When lab results are sent electronically, there is less chance of information being lost or misread. This ensures more reliable health records.

Accurate lab data is essential for proper diagnosis and treatment. Errors in reporting can cause delays or incorrect treatments. ELR helps maintain the integrity of patient information throughout the reporting process.

Better Disease Tracking

With ELR, public health officials receive data as soon as tests are completed. This helps them identify disease outbreaks early and monitor their spread. Early detection is key to managing public health risks.

Tracking diseases becomes more organized. ELR data is standardized, which supports detailed analysis. Health agencies can better plan resources and interventions using this information.

Enhanced Data Security

Electronic Lab Reporting uses secure systems to protect patient information. To prevent unauthorized access, data is encrypted during transmission. This ensures that sensitive health details remain confidential.

Security protocols also help meet regulatory requirements. ELR systems include controls that monitor access and usage of data. These safeguards maintain trust between patients, labs, and healthcare providers.

Standardized Reporting

ELR uses common formats and codes for lab results. This standardization ensures consistency in how data is recorded and shared. It simplifies how data is read and interpreted across diverse healthcare systems.

Standardized data supports better analysis and reporting. Public health agencies can aggregate and compare data from multiple sources efficiently. It enhances health surveillance and decision-making.
